Tuition: Masters, Degree Studies, Post-graduate studies, Training and Improvement of Professional Skills and Qualification of Public Servants.
MASTER'S DEGREE STUDIES
Types of Tuition: Full-time (with scholarship and tuition fee) and part-time (with tuition fee).
Duration of Tuition: 2 years (full-time), 2,5 years (part-time).
Admission is on competitive basis.
Graduated students receive master's degree of the Republic of Armenia in Public
Administration, Management (Public Finance Management), Law, Psychology and Political Science.

POST-GRADUATE STUDIES
Majors:
Public Administration;
Economics and Management of Economy and its Branches;
Public Law: Constitutional Law, Administrative Law, Financial Law, Municipal Law, Ecological Law,
European Law; Public Administration.
Types of Tuition: full-time and part-time.
Duration of Tuition: full-time - 3 years, part-time - 4 years.
Admission is on competitive basis.
Admission Exam Subjects: specialization, foreign language, and informatics.
Applicants submit essays or
published scientific articles.
The Academy publishes "Public Administration" scientific
review and "Civil Service" weekly newspaper. The articles
published in scientific review meet the requirements of the scientific articles
for theses for Ph. D. and Doctor's degree.
TRAINING and IMPROVEMENT of PROFESSIONAL SKILLS of PUBLIC SERVANTS
1. Training of civil servants of the Republic of Armenia.
2. Training of public servants of the staff of National Assembly of the Republic
of Armenia.
3. Organizing specialization courses for the members and candidates of members of
electing committees
of the Republic of Armenia and candidates for those committees.
Certificates are awarded according to legislation.
International cooperation
The Academy cooperates with TACIS program of European Union, United States International
Development Agency (USAID), "Eurasia" foundation, World Bank,
United Nations Development Program (UNDP), Department for International
Development of the United Kingdom (DFID), German Technical Support (GTZ),
Canadian Bureau for International Education (CBIE) by sponsorship of Canadian International Development Agency (CIDA),, as well as with
number of other international organizations, programs, foreign universities.
